What Kind of Keys Do I Really Need?

When replacing keys for your car the type of keys you have is a major factor. If your car is old and you have a traditional type of key, you can find the replacement from many hardware stores or locksmiths. Keys of this kind have simple, precise ridges cut into one side and are easy to duplicate.

Modern cars are equipped with electronic keys. These keys come with a transponder chip in them that transmits a message to the vehicle once they are put into the ignition. This system is designed so that anyone who is not authorized to use it cannot start your vehicle or open doors. It's more expensive to replace a smart key when you lose it since they need an electronic chip. It's recommended to have a spare key and leave one with an individual in your family or with a family member in case you lose the original.

Depending on the make and model You may or may not be capable of replacing the smart key that's missing by a replacement from an aftermarket. If yours does not have this technology, you will require contacting an expert locksmith or visit the dealership. They will require proof of ownership as well as a photo ID in order to buy an additional key for you, and then they'll have to program it into your car's security system.

This process can last up to an hour. It is much more expensive than an ordinary copy of a key. The cost for laser-cut keys will vary between $50 and $100.

As you wait for your new key to be made and delivered, don't stress out too much about losing it. It's a good idea to ensure you have an extra in your pocket or with a trusted friend and it's also wise to keep your keychain in check as it travels around.

Think about purchasing an aftermarket key online if you wish to save money. These keys are often priced at 75% less than the price dealers would charge. You will still have to cut them and program them to your car. Find out the best price in your area.

How Much Time Will It Take?

If you're the kind of person who forgets where they keep their keys or is prone to misplacing keys, it's the right time to purchase a spare car key. A spare can save you the burden of paying for a locksmith, or even tow into the dealership if you are locked out and need a replacement key. It can take anywhere between several minutes to several hours to create a replacement key.

It can cost upwards of $200 to purchase a replacement key if you lose your sole key. This is because you have to pay for the vehicle to be towed to the dealer, who will then need to purchase and program a replacement. Additionally, you will be charged for the labor cost. Spending money on a spare key now is much more affordable than paying for a replacement later.

Traditional keys for cars can be made quickly by a locksmith, or at the hardware store. They have a slightly more robust shank and have fewer grooves than a keys cut with lasers. If you have to replace a key fob, it'll take longer because they will need to be programmed into the vehicle's computer. A reputable auto locksmith or the dealer can complete this task in the majority of cases, but it's better to contact them first to find out what their rates are and the time it will take for them to complete the work.

Are There Any Limitations on obtaining a Key without the Original?

You can get a standard metal car key from an auto locksmith, or, in some cases even a hardware store if you have an old car. This is because older vehicles do not use specialized electronic components like chips. The latest cars could use transponder keys which require a laser-cutting machine called sidewinder to duplicate the key. These newer keys can also have a chip programmed to prevent your car from starting if the original key is not close to the ignition.

If your car has one of these keys, it's important to know that you will probably have to visit a dealer to have an alternative key made without the original. This could be expensive especially if you need to take your vehicle to the dealer to program the key.

A much more affordable option is to contact locksmiths, who can usually cut and program a precise duplicate of your keys for around half the cost of an auto dealer. This is something you must do before you lose your keys. It will save you money in the future if you are unable to locate the keys.

The most basic method of cutting a car key is using a machine to copy the shape of an original key. A blank key is placed on one side of the duplication machine, while an existing key is placed on the other side. Both are aligned with a specially-designed tool. The machine then moves the working and blank key back and forth, cutting out the desired shape. The new key will match the dimensions of the previous one.
